Kwara: Senator Saliu Mustapha Discloses Plans To Support Farmers Ahead Of Growing Season, Emphasizes Importance Of Skill Acquisition… Promises To Provide Free Internet Access For Journalists

As farmers across the country begin or get ready to put seeds in the soil, Senator Salihu Mustapha has promised to give those in the Kwara Central Senatorial district necessary supports that will enable them to ‘fully’ see the reward of the growing season.
He has also assured the farmers that he has big plans for them and they would be given a special attention in his upcoming empowerment scheme.

The farmers will according to him take precedence cognizant that there is a set window of time to plant each kind of seeds and the growing season has already begun.
All kinds of equipment that are key instruments and important when it comes to growing season will be provided for the farmers during the empowerment programme in question in order to enhance and improve crop yields.
He added that hairdressers and others will also receive working tools during the planned empowerment programne while emphasizing the need to make good use of the items.
He also urged those who may not be ‘captured’ in the upcoming empowerment programme not to lose hope as everyone will eventually has his or her life impacted through one scheme or another.
Senator Salihu Mustapha said this while addressing constituents that had Iftar Dinner with him at his Ilorin residence on Saturday.
Muslims are ordered to fast from dawn to sunset during the month of Ramadan and Iftar is the evening meal they take after the sun has gone down.
The federal lawmaker later sat down with reporters including Team@orientactualmags.com during which he emphasized the importance of skill acquisition.

While noting that there is a need to encourage young people in the country to embrace self-employment through skill acquisition and entrepreneurship, the senator also added that this will serve as a potent tool for economic growth.
Senator Saliu Mustapha, who is the Chairman, Senate Committee on Agriculture and the Turaki of Ilorin, also announced that he would provide free Internet Access for Journalists in the state at the press centre of the Nigeria Union of Journalists, Kwara state council, Ilorin and this was greeted with loud applause–Team@orientactualmags.com Do you have any information you wish to share with us?
